你有没有想过,当你驾驶着爱车穿梭在繁忙的街道上时,那些默默守护你安全的软件在背后默默付出呢?今天,就让我带你一起探索那些隐藏在汽车内部的神秘软件,它们可是汽车安全的得力助手哦!
想象你的汽车就像一个巨大的保险箱,而硬件安全模块(HSM)就是那个保险箱的钥匙。HSM,全称硬件安全模块,是一种专门为安全而生的小巧硬件设备。它就像一个贴心的守护者,负责保管着车辆的加密密钥和数字证书,确保这些宝贵的“钥匙”不被恶意软件或黑客轻易获取。
HSM内部有着复杂的电路和算法,它们能够提供强大的加密和解密功能,就像一个坚不可摧的堡垒,保护着车辆的数据安全。而且,HSM通常与车辆的其他系统紧密集成,确保每一笔交易、每一次通信都安全无虞。
你知道吗,汽车内部的信息交流可是非常频繁的。从发动机到刹车系统,从导航到娱乐系统,它们都需要通过通信协议来交换信息。而安全通信协议,就像是这些信息交流的守护神,确保了信息的机密性和完整性。
比如,传输层安全协议(TLS)就是其中的一位高手。它就像一个贴心的翻译官,将信息加密后再发送,确保了信息在传输过程中的安全。这样一来,即使有人试图监听或篡改信息,也难以得逞。
汽车内部的每一个操作,都需要经过严格的身份验证和授权。这就好比进入一个高级会所,只有拥有正确身份的人才能进入。OAuth和OpenID Connect就是这样的身份验证工具,它们确保了只有经过授权的用户才能访问车辆系统的敏感信息和控制命令。
想象如果没有这些认证和授权机制,你的爱车可能会被不法分子随意操控,那可就太可怕了。所以,安全认证和授权是保障汽车安全的重要一环。
汽车软件的编写,就像是在进行一场精细的手术。每一个代码,都关乎着车辆的安全。因此,安全编码实践变得尤为重要。
开发者们会使用各种安全编码技术和编码标准,比如避免使用易受攻击的函数、进行代码审查和漏洞测试等。这些做法就像是在编程过程中加入了一层层的防护网,确保了软件的安全性。
汽车软件就像是一个不断成长的生物,需要定期更新和修复。OTA(空中升级)技术就是这样的守护者,它能够远程更新车辆软件,修复已知的安全漏洞。
想象如果汽车软件不更新,就像一个人长时间不体检,很容易生病。因此,软件更新和漏洞修复是保障汽车安全的重要手段。
汽车内部的软件就像是守护你安全的隐形战士,它们默默无闻地工作着,确保你的每一次出行都安全无忧。所以,下次当你驾驶爱车时,不妨为这些默默付出的软件点个赞吧!